    the Creasy drilling intersected the Julimar LI as did the drilling at Boomer Hill and the mine at Coates. This is likely part of a giant LI >3Ga that once extended as far south as Katanning. It has been stoped out and altered by later stage granites as the drilling now shows (not a coherent chonolith body as the geofantasists thought). Remnants of this ancient LI are exposed at Martling Farm, Red Hill, Linda Sue, Harris River, Murray river south of Boddington, Coates and Boomer Hill. I have set foot on all of these, drilled some of them and may even have held an interest in them over the decades. Now all you have to do is disprove this hypothesis and in doing so you will have done a thing called scientific process. None of what I say detracts from the significance of Julimar, but it’s false to say the intrusion is a new discovery
